From Imagination to Reality: The Application Process
The transformation from digital design to a wrapped vehicle is both an art and a science, demanding the deft hands of experienced professionals. The application process is meticulous, requiring precise steps to ensure the best possible outcome. Initially, the vehicle undergoes a thorough cleaning, removing all dirt, wax, and contaminants to guarantee that the wrap adheres seamlessly to the surface. Once prepped, the wrap is applied with careful attention to detail. Measurements are double-checked, and cuts are made precisely to fit the vehicle model. Skilled technicians use heat guns to gently set the wrap, ensuring it conforms perfectly to every contour and curve while minimizing air pockets. Achieving a flawless finish requires a combination of technique and patience; imperfections need to be smoothed out with elegance and precision, making this process as much about artistic finesse as it is about technical expertise. Choosing the Right Material for Your Wrap
A successful vehicle wrap involves choosing the right materials to balance aesthetic desires with practical needs. Although vinyl is the most commonly deployed wrap material—owing to its durability, flexibility, and vast finish options—clients can select from various textures and finishes. Glossy finishes offer a rich, shiny allure similar to traditional paint, while matte finishes suggest a modern and sleek appearance. For those vying for distinction, chrome and metallic finishes provide eye-catching reflections and brilliant hues, while carbon fiber offers a textured, high-tech appeal. However, selecting the right material goes beyond textural appeal. Factors like environmental conditions, the vehicle’s typical usage, and budget constraints play a definitive role. Taking Care of Your Wrapped Vehicle
Once a vehicle has been transformed with a wrap, its maintenance becomes paramount to preserving its vibrancy and integrity. Like any prized possession, a wrapped vehicle requires care explicitly tailored to the materials that clothe it. Regular maintenance should include gentle cleaning with soft, wrap-safe solutions; these specially formulated soaps help maintain the wrap’s sheen without inflicting any damage. Avoiding harsh chemicals, abrasive tools, or high-pressure washing systems is critical for prolonging the wrap’s life.
Additionally, consideration of environmental factors plays a part in wrap maintenance. While many materials boast UV resistance, minimizing prolonged exposure to direct sunlight will help prevent future discoloration or fading. For those living in areas with intense sun or seasonal extremes, parking indoors or using protective covers can go a long way in maintaining a wrap’s original allure. Debris-free surfaces are also a constant consideration, as immediately cleaning any settling dirt or sap will fend off staining and unsightly blemishes.
